Analysis of Fixation Deterioration
I can feel as I decay
Day by day
Derailing this train
Refusing to stay
On a broken old track
Turning its back
In the ashes of my mind
Searching for memories
I wish to find
But now it seems
Like I’m blind
Oh wait!
Hold On!
I had more to say
Oh F*#k
Never mind
It already ran away
